Everyone here has given some great advice. I'd really look at a lot of photos on websites, this chat and Facebook and decide what look and what level of intensity in a Savannah you want. Talk to the breeders to determine if a kitten is not only right in looks but in personality. You can have a really naughty F7 or a laid back F2. Your breeder should be willing to help match up the right kitten to your wants and needs. Ask for references or ask here to make sure they're a good reputable breeder. You want your first experience to be a good one. :)
